Definitely overall disappointing visit at the oldest pub in Aberdeen. Few things to consider when…read moreeating here:
- You can either order in person at the bar, or download the app and while it's quicker to order, it's iffy on whether or not the app works for you to even order from (the app didn't work for me, so I had to order with my sister-in-law's).
- If you do use the app, there are more offerings on there than the paper menu. For instance, haggis is on the app menu, but not the paper menu.
- If you want to expedite the visit, order ALL your dishes together and do NOT mark your starters to come early. If you do order the starter to come early, then it will, but they won't start cooking the entree until after the starter has been delivered. The dessert comes after the entree / starter regardless.
- Even if you don't have a wait to seat, you will probably wait for your order. From start to finish and ordering a starter, main, and dessert, our visit took nearly 3 hours. I ended up canceling and being refunded the dessert because it took too long.
As for the meal, my fish in the fish & chips was overcooked and oily, and that tasted dominated the entire dish. The haloumi was fine, but the crispy batter took away from the flavor of the cheese. The only good dish was the sticky toffee, which is good with the custard.
